Job Description

As an Experimental Psychologist, you'll have the opportunity to design, conduct, and analyse cutting-edge experiments aimed at understanding human behaviour. Your work will span various settings including academic institutions and private research centres, providing insights that could shape future research.

Responsibilities

  • Develop and execute experimental protocols for human research.
  • Measure and interpret psychological phenomena through various testing methods.
  • Document observations and present results to stakeholders.
  • Provide mentorship and guidance to junior researchers.
  • Facilitate workshops on experimental design and statistical analysis.
